What Is a Cam Model Analytics Tool?
A cam model analytics tool is software that transforms your raw earnings data into actionable business intelligence. Instead of just telling you how much you made, it tells you when you make the most, which fans drive your income, and what you should do differently in your next stream.
Cam model analytics tools typically work in one of two ways:
- CSV-based. You export your earnings history from your streaming platform and upload it. The tool parses the file and builds your analytics dashboard from that data. This is the most common approach and works with every major platform.
- Live capture. A browser extension or integration captures tips in real time as they happen during your stream. This gives you session-level analytics without any manual export.
The best cam model tracking software does both β historical analysis from CSV imports and live session tracking from a browser extension. This gives you the full picture: long-term trends from your history and real-time coaching during your stream.
Key features to look for in webcam model analytics include tip-level tracking (not just totals), fan behavior analysis, session performance breakdown, cross-platform comparison, and peak hour identification.
Why Most Cam Models Track the Wrong Metrics
Most models check one number: how much did I make today? That number tells you almost nothing useful.
Here's the difference between metrics that feel informative and metrics that actually drive decisions:
| β Low-value metric | β High-value metric | Why it matters |
|---|---|---|
| Daily earnings total | Revenue per hour streamed | Tells you if your time is being spent efficiently |
| Token count | Returning spender rate | Shows whether fans are becoming loyal or churning |
| Most recent tip | Top tipper lifetime value | Identifies your most valuable relationships |
| Session length | Session momentum score | Shows whether your room was building or dying |
| Platform total | Platform $/hr comparison | Tells you where to focus your streaming time |
The models who grow consistently aren't the ones who stream the most hours β they're the ones who understand which hours actually pay and double down on those.

How to Identify Your Highest-Value Fans
Your top tippers are the most valuable asset in your cam business β but most models only know who tipped in their last session. Real fan analytics looks at the full picture:
- Lifetime token value. Total tokens tipped across all sessions, not just recent activity
- Average tip size. How much they typically tip per transaction
- Tip frequency. How often they tip β daily, weekly, monthly
- Days since last tip. The most important churn signal β if it's longer than their average interval, they may be going cold
- Trend direction. Are they tipping more or less over time?
